Brown corned beef. Add potatoes and carrots to the pot. Sprinkle with seasoning then top with beer and water. Cover Dutch oven and bake for 2 ½ hours. Flip corned beef over and add cut cabbage. Cook for 30 to 40 more minutes. Remove corned beef and let rest. Slice the beef and serve with the drained veggies.

Corned beef is cured in salt, and simmering it will help draw out some of that salty flavor. Start by rinsing the excess salt from the corned beef and placing it in a large pot. Add enough water to cover the meat and bring it to a boil over high heat. When the water starts to bubble vigorously, discard the water and pat the corned beef dry.
